Matthew 10:39: “He that findeth his life shall lose it: and he that loseth his life for my sake shall find it.”

This is a continuation of the same theme. Following Jesus will cost you your life, one way or another. It may be that people will kill you for being a believer. Even if that doesn’t happen, you will still have to die to yourself to become saved – to repent of your sins, to make the Lord your master, and to serve Him instead of yourself. There is no way to be saved that does not include death – a sacrificing of who we are, of what we want out of life, and of the things we care about. All of it has to go, and Jesus must replace it all.

Those who make this choice, and die so that they might have Jesus, will inherit everlasting life. However, those who refuse this choice and decide to keep their lives rather than yielding it to Christ, will perish. So, then, you can keep your life, but if you do so you will die and suffer the wrath of God. Or you can yield your life, and you will find mercy and the grace of God. It is one or the other – there is no neutral ground, no third option.
